FAA Allocates $291 Million in Sustainability Grants

The FAST grant program is funded by the Inflation Reduction Act of 2022.

Key Takeaways:

  • The FAA has allocated $291 million through its Fueling Aviation’s Sustainable Transition (FAST) grant program to 36 projects aimed at achieving net-zero greenhouse gas emissions in U.S. aviation by 2050.
  • The majority of the funding, $244.5 million, is designated for 22 projects focused on accelerating the development and use of Sustainable Aviation Fuels (SAFs), including supply chain studies and infrastructure for production, transportation, blending, and storage.
  • The remaining $46.5 million supports 14 projects dedicated to developing low-emission aviation technologies, such as improving fuel use efficiency, alternative propulsion systems (e.g., hydrogen, electric), and disruptive aerodynamic designs.

The FAA last week announced it will be allocating $291 million of the Fueling Aviation’s Sustainable Transition (FAST) discretionary grant program allotment across 36 projects. 

FAST invests in accelerating the production and use of sustainable aviation fuels (SAFs) and developing low-emission aviation technologies to support the U.S. aviation climate goal to achieve net-zero greenhouse gas emissions by 2050.
